What is the Florida DPBR Real Estate?
The Florida Department of Business and Professional Regulation (DBPR) oversees various professions and businesses, including real estate. The DBPR ensures compliance with state laws and regulations governing real estate transactions. This includes licensing real estate professionals, regulating real estate practices, and maintaining public records related to real estate activities. Understanding the role of the DBPR is crucial for anyone involved in Florida's real estate market, whether as a buyer, seller, or real estate professional.

Eligibility Criteria for Florida DPBR Real Estate Licensing
To obtain a real estate license through the Florida DPBR, applicants must meet specific eligibility criteria. This generally includes being at least eighteen years old, having a high school diploma or equivalent, and completing the required pre-licensing education. Additionally, applicants must pass a background check and a licensing examination. Understanding these criteria is vital for anyone looking to pursue a career in Florida's real estate sector.

How do you know if you need to fill out a 1099 form?
Assuming that you are talking about 1099-MISC. Note that there are other 1099s.check this post - Form 1099 MISC Rules & RegulationsQuick answer - A Form 1099 MISC must be filed for each person to whom payment is made of:$600 or more for services performed for a trade or business by people not treated as employees;Rent or prizes and awards that are not for service ($600 or more) and royalties ($10 or more);any fishing boat proceeds,gross proceeds of $600, or more paid to an attorney during the year, orWithheld any federal income tax under the backup withholding rules regardless of the amount of the payment, etc.
